Biohacking Your Way Through Midlife and Menopause

Menopause is a significant life transition that can bring about a myriad of changes and challenges for women. In a world where traditional medical approaches may fall short, exploring alternative methods such as biohacking can offer new perspectives on managing menopausal symptoms and optimising health.


Biohacking is a term people use to describe 'do-it-yourself health'. Biohacking involves making incremental changes to achieve a specific goal related to well-being. By optimising health through tailored dietary choices, supplementation, and lifestyle modifications, individuals can harness the power of biohacking to support their well-being through the tumultuous journey of menopause.

If you are struggling with any or all of the symptoms associated with Menopause I strongly encourage you to tune in to your body's changing needs and make the changes necessary to take charge of your health.

The Secret of Spermidine; A Life-giving Molecule

Leslie introduced me to spermidine, a natural polyamine necessary for cell rejuvenation. Spermidine has been shown to promote cellular rejuvenation or autophagy.

The process of autophagy has implications for the development of disease and ageing. On the other hand, optimising cellular 'waste management' and rejuvenation is an important consideration if we want to remain fit and healthy into older age. Try incorporating spermidine-rich foods to enhance cellular renewal and combat age-related decline.

Spermidine Rich foods include: 

  • Mushrooms
  • Fermented foods
  • Mature cheese including Cheddar
  • Soya beans
  • Beef
  • Mangoes
  • Hazelnuts
  • Peas
  • Chicken Liver

Embracing Lifestyle Medicine and Holistic Wellness

By embracing biohacking principles, exploring the benefits of spermidine, and integrating lifestyle medicine practices, we can pave a path towards vitality, resilience, and holistic well-being.

Understanding Anxiety as a Menopause Symptom:

Menopause is a significant period of transition for women and can sometimes cause a surge in anxiety levels. This is due to the changing hormonal levels that influence the emotional centres in the brain including the Hippocampus. Anxiety can lead to panic attacks, they present as rapid heartbeats, sweaty palms, a sense of impending doom, and an inability to think logically. Despite its uncomfortable nature, anxiety isn't dangerous to the body. and we can learn to recognise these physical symptoms and deal with them.


Creating Healthy Habits to Beat Anxiety:

Do not underestimate the importance of cultivating healthy habits for anxiety regulation. Making practices such as yoga, mindful eating, and meditation can boost our feelings of self-worth and self-determination, which can significantly impact anxiety levels.


Consistency is key; tiny, everyday changes like spending a few minutes in meditation, moving the body in a supportive way, or incorporating mood-boosting foods can lead to significant transformations in your life.


Try it out for yourself

Anxiety and menopause might seem like an insurmountable challenge, but it is entirely possible to navigate this path and come out stronger with an improved quality of life.

The combined effect of engaging the mind and body using yoga, adjusting food habits, and practising meditation can work wonders in managing anxiety. As Heather rightly points out, consistency and regularity in these actions can lead to positive and transformational changes in dealing with anxiety during menopause.

Where do we begin when we consider lifestyle changes?

Begin by evaluating the current state of affairs before making any changes. This step is crucial because, without an understanding of where you are now, it’s impossible to determine the ‘route’ you need to take.


Joe suggests evaluating various aspects of your life, including nutrition, exercise, sleep, stress management, hydration, and overall lifestyle. This evaluation will serve as a baseline and help you identify where to begin on your health journey.


The Importance of Data Collection

Are people truly transparent about their habits and behaviours? Perhaps not. Using technology to track and collect data such as Apple Watch, Fitbit, and Garmin, it is possible to capture essential data points like steps, sleep, heart rate, and calorie intake. This data-driven offers accurate insights into an individual's habits and a means to track progress.


Ditch Crash Diets

Crash diets are not sustainable and can wreak havoc on our metabolism. Instead, we advocate for a lifestyle shift, it is important to adopt sustainable healthy habits and be held accountable for our actions.


Strength Training for Women

A common misconception is that strength training will make women bulky. We agree that strength training is vital for maintaining muscle mass, especially during menopause. With age, muscle mass naturally declines, but strength training can reverse this process, increase metabolism, and help achieve a fit and healthy body. It is important to consider fitness levels and implement a phased introduction to strength training if it is new to you. Start with bodyweight exercises and gradually increase either the number of repetitions or the load.


Movement for Mental Health

I have experienced firsthand the effects of movement on both physical and mental well-being. It can be a balancing act to find the right ‘prescription’ so stick with it until you discover a combination of nutrition, movement, and mindfulness that works for you.


Final thoughts

Embracing a healthy lifestyle is a lifelong journey that requires a shift in mindset and a commitment to sustainable habits. Ditching crash diets, focusing on good nutrition, supporting gut health, and incorporating strength training can be a great recipe for health.


Remember, it's never too late to start; evaluate where you are, make educated choices, and embark on a journey of empowerment and self-discovery. With the right support and mindset, you can achieve and maintain a healthy body for years to come.
